A woman is in critical condition after the car she was riding in crashed in Brooklyn, authorities said.
The 33-year-old victim, whose name has not been released, was riding in the passenger seat of a 1999 Lexus going westbound on Atlantic Avenue, near Pennsylvania Avenue, in East New York, around 3 a.m., Sunday, police said.
The Lexus turned left and hit a 1997 Volkswagon that was moving east on Atlantic Avenue, cops added.
The Lexus spun out of control and hit a light-pole on the northwest corner of the intersection, seriously injuring the passenger, police said.
The woman was taken to Brookdale Hospital, along with the 31-year-old man who was driving. He was listed in stable condition, according to police.
The driver and passengers in the Volkswagon refused medical attention at the scene, officials said.
It’s not clear whether alcohol or speed played a role in the crash, police said.
